WAE: Williams Unveils Hyper-Hydrogen Hybrid Powertrain

A hydrogen fuel cell hybrid powered hyper-car has been unveiled by the engineering wing of the Williams Formula One racing organization aimed at both sports focused products. Williams Advanced Engineering Technologies (WAE) claims its ultra-high performance hydrogen fuel cell electric vehicle platform, dubbed EVRh, has been developed to demonstrate the potential of hydrogen (H2) powered [...]
